Transaction bddb2dc2e91f07fda9a7c704133fec6b6e114d5018395c93a42aaa53057a0e9d

block
0000000000000004ac90e111856c1b6f9d3f08a73a4bd864de01f8fa79c3190e

28 Inputs

4 Outputs